Summary of the Role:
The ideal candidate will be highly proficient with technology and skilled in data entry and document management. Responsibilities include answering phone calls, preparing and uploading lease agreements using Google Drive, Microsoft Office, Yardi, and DocuSign, booking appointments, coordinating pre-leasing property set-up, managing tenant databases, and ensuring all necessary documents are collected and completed accurately. Additionally, they will organize meetings, handle general office duties, and maintain digital filing systems.
Responsibilities:
- Serve as the main point of contact for tenants and prospective clients, managing communications with a professional and personal touch.
- Build and maintain strong client relationships through proactive follow-ups and clear, timely email correspondence.
- Oversee online leasing requests from multiple platforms, reviewing and approving qualified prospects.
- Schedule and coordinate property showings, optimizing calendars across multiple buildings for efficiency.
- Prepare, organize, and upload leasing documents into Yardi, Google Drive, and DocuSign (or equivalent), ensuring accuracy and accessibility.
- Lead the onboarding process for new tenants and coordinate smooth property openings.
- Ensure all client documentation is complete, accurate, and compliance-ready.
- Update listings, launch digital ads, and craft compelling property descriptions to attract and convert tenants.
- Conduct research, pull data, and manage spreadsheet/database entries to support decision-making.
- Community Engagement: Send updates, survey, newsletters, and community announcements.
- Handle day-to-day administrative tasks such as scanning, photocopying, and e-faxing, while supporting team projects and initiatives.
